International pressure could avert early elections

If the international priority, primarily the United States, is the continuation of dialogue, then the pressure will be great and the likelihood of having another mandate is great, analyst Imer Mushkolaj has praised. According to him, Haradinaj's resignation and the eventual move to the new elections from the international perspective would derail because it would delay reaching a final agreement with Serbia, writes today “Koha Ditore”.
But if a new mandate is not found or political parties, especially the LDK refuses to support it, Mushkolaj says early elections are inevitable.
Despite party statements during the week, Mushkolaj has said he does not believe they are ready for elections. According to him, Haradinaj also calculated politically when he resigned, because the PDK would bring him down by September.
